When you stay in Antofagasta, you’ll be in close proximity to several fascinating attractions. Not to be missed is La Portada, a natural rock formation that offers picturesque coastal views ideal for photography. The Huanchaca Ruins, a remnant of the region's mining past, and the Museo Regional are also popular destinations that provide insights into the local culture and history. For nature lovers, the nearby Valle de la Luna showcases unique geological formations and breathtaking landscapes.


Antofagasta enjoys a desert climate, characterized by mild temperatures year-round. The best time to visit is typically between September and April, when the weather is warmer and ideal for outdoor activities. During this period, you can comfortably explore the beaches and take in the natural beauty of the surroundings. It's worth noting that even in winter months, temperatures remain relatively mild, making Antofagasta a year-round travel destination.

Staying in Antofagasta offers a great opportunity to indulge in the region’s unique culinary scene. The coastal location means that fresh seafood is a staple, with dishes like ceviche and fried fish being popular among locals and visitors alike. Additionally, you can sample traditional Chilean foods such as empanadas and pastel de choclo. Many hotels feature on-site restaurants that focus on local ingredients, providing a genuine taste of the culture. Exploring local dining options can greatly enhance your overall travel experience.
